Blueberry Balsamic Glazed Chicken with Rosemary

Ingredients

  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 1 cup blueberries
  • 1/4 cup balsamic vinegar
  • 2 Tbsp honey
  • 2 tsp rosemary, chopped
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1/4 tsp black pepper

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Season the boneless, skinless chicken breasts with salt and black pepper.
  3. In a saucepan, combine the blueberries, balsamic vinegar, honey, and chopped rosemary. Cook over medium heat for 10 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the mixture thickens slightly.
  4. Place the seasoned chicken breasts in a baking dish and pour the blueberry balsamic mixture evenly over them.
  5.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through and re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C).
  6. Remove from the oven and let the chicken rest for a few minutes. Serve with extra sauce spooned over the top.
